AMPLIFY EVERY ROOM: The Juke-8 provides amplification to up to 16 speaker channels across 8 audio zones. Enjoy excellent sound quality from a wide range of passive in-ceiling, in-wall, and landscape speakers with Juke's output of 40 watts per channel into 8 ohmms, with each speaker channel stable down to 2 ohms. Need more than 8 zones? Utilize two or more Juke amplifiers together to reach even more zones simply by connecting them to the same Wi-Fi network
STREAM HOW YOU WANT: Juke has the unique ability to display each of it's connected speaker zones individually within Airplay 2 and Spotify. The key benefit of this is that Apple users can stream from directly within any app they choose to any combination of rooms, and Spotify users of all device types can do the same. In addition, the Juke also supports wireless streams via Bluetooth and DLNA with the ability to play the audio in those formats to any of the connected zones.
FULL WIRELESS CONTROL: Available for download in the Google Play and Apple App Store, the Juke Audio app serves as easy to use wireless controller of the audio system offering the ability to customize the system to any user preference. Key benefits include the ability to: set volume levels for any of the zones, establish pre-set multi-room groups, choose audio input types, check speaker connections, and more.
SUPPORT MULTIPLE USERS: Juke has the ability to support audio streams in everyone of it's zones from different devices or users simultaneously. Let dad listen to his music in area while the kids listen to their music in their area. Everyone's got the freedom to listen how they choose. And when it comes time for a party, one audio source can also be used to play out to any and all of the zones together as well
